What are Shopify AI tools?

Shopify AI tools are apps and software that support individual parts of running a digital store on Shopify with the help of artificial intelligence. These tools fall into two main categories. The first category covers native Shopify AI features, like Shopify Magic and Sidekick. The second category includes third-party apps on the Shopify App Store, such as Instant and others. 

Brands use these tools to improve different parts of their workflow. Some merchants use Shopify AI tools to write better product descriptions with rich keywords and build interconnected SMS and email marketing campaigns and strategies. 

Other brands use Shopify AI tools to create responsive, well-structured page layouts with templates and automate dropshipping. Overall, native tools work well for everyday admin tasks, while third-party apps offer more features for specific use cases.

The right AI tool choice depends on your webstore’s biggest bottleneck. If you’re losing sales because of slow support, you might focus on a strong chatbot assistant. Alternatively, if you want better product catalog placement, consider a different Shopify theme.

  • Ranks products and provides custom recommendations 

Why we chose it: Shopify’s default search engine struggles with typos and synonyms, so Wizzy replaces it entirely. 

While it’s not a necessary shift for every brand, for stores with extensively large product catalogs, Wizzy introduces a better way of navigating and finding the right products to stop losing revenue to poor search results.

How to choose the right AI tools for your Shopify store

Brands should choose the Shopify AI tools that either work toward a defined business goal or help clear bottlenecks immediately. Luckily, the Shopify App Store has 16,000+ apps, and each category has several AI features to choose from. Here’s how to pick the best apps:

  1. Start with your main goal: Identify areas of struggle, like cart abandonment, site navigation, growing email lists, increasing average order values, or winning more subscription customers. Knowing what you need an AI app to do will help you shortlist options faster.
  2. Match the tool to the workflow: Choose tools that deliver the biggest benefits without disrupting your current work setup. In practice, this can look like using Omnisend for AI-assisted email and SMS marketing, Tidio for support automation, SEOWILL for SEO tasks, and LimeSpot for product recommendations.
  3. Check Shopify integration quality: Prioritize tools that work with your Shopify theme and connect to the data they need. Some tools might bring their own dashboards, but in most cases that’s preferable as brands get access to more detailed information. 
  4. Review pricing and scalability: Consider what you need now and what you’ll need in three, six, and 12 months. Will a free plan grow with you? All app pages on the Shopify App Store have a Pricing section, and some apps also have their own websites for validation.
  5. Avoid overlapping apps: It takes just seconds to add multiple Shopify apps, but making sure all tools work together rather than against each other doesn’t. Check your current tech stack before adding another AI tool. New apps shouldn’t duplicate or conflict with what you already use.
  6. Test before committing: Use free plans and trials to test before you add a new Shopify tool. Yes, this can take extra time, but it’s always better to test first to avoid unexpected problems later.
